Securing Sensitive Information: Best Practices for Data Governance
Effectively safeguarding sensitive information is crucial in today's digital landscape. A robust data governance framework can help organizations reduce risks associated with assets breaches and maintain conformity with relevant regulations. Implementing strict access control measures, such as role-based permissions and multi-factor authentication, is essential to restrict access to confidential data. Regularly executing audits and vulnerability assessments can help identify potential weaknesses in your security posture. Moreover, adopting encryption for both data at rest and in transit can provide an additional layer of defense.
A Data Breach Response Plan
In today's digital landscape, data breaches are an unfortunate reality. A comprehensive emergency action plan is crucial for minimizing the damage of such incidents and safeguarding your organization's standing. A well-structured plan should outline clear steps to be taken immediately following a breach, including detecting the scope of the incident, containing additional compromise, and communicating transparently with customers. Furthermore, it should address regulatory requirements and outline steps for recovery. By having a prepared data breach response plan in place, organizations can effectively mitigate the unavoidable consequences of a data breach and rebuild trust with their community.
